No Drone Sign
Now, speaking of regulations, let’s not forget about these little fellas: the “No Drone” signs. You see these popping up more and more these days, especially around sensitive areas like national parks, military bases, and airports. And, honestly, it makes perfect sense. Some places are off-limits for a reason. It’s all about safety and security, right? It’s tempting to think “oh, I’ll just sneak in and get a quick shot,” but honestly, it’s not worth the risk. Fines can be steep, and you could even face legal consequences. Plus, you’re potentially endangering others. So, do yourself a favor and pay attention to these signs. They’re not just there for decoration. It’s better to find a legal spot to fly and enjoy your drone responsibly. Nobody wants to get caught in the crosshairs of the authorities for a simple mistake. A little bit of planning and awareness can save you a whole lot of trouble. Remember, being a responsible drone operator is about more than just flying skills; it’s about respecting the rules and regulations and making sure you’re not putting anyone at risk.
